I won't type as much as required, but briefly: Fusion occurs by elements of lower mass combining to form elements of higher mass. So stellar fusion is a progression from the core of the star to the outer edges of the star of this process of combining. Each "round", so to speak, of fusing elements together is combining heavier and heavier elements. The first fuel is the lightest element: HYDROGEN. Hydrogen is normally diatomic, but can split into ion form (proton and electron). These ions can be fused together to form the second fuel: HELIUM. Similarly, helium will be able to fuse to form the third fuel: CARBON.
